Traralgon Swimming Club Presentation Night 2011 More than 200 members and families attended the annual Traralgon Swimming Club Presentation night held at the Premier Function Room in Traralgon recently. The night celebrated the end of the 2010/2011 swimming season and congratulated all swimmers on their achievements throughout the year. The presentation night began with a late afternoon junior awards session and continued throughout the evening with the senior awards.
President Jane Mitchell, Senior Head coach Brian Ford, Head Coach Ben
Geard, Senior coaches, Will Morrison, Michelle Ford, Matt Dinsmore, Sam
Fenton and junior coaches, Charley Askew and Georgia Collings awarded
130 trophies for participation and achievement throughout the night and
congratulated the swimmers for their dedication and commitment in making
Traralgon Swimming Club the top Victorian Country club. The club’s
achievements for the season including winning the Victorian Country
Swimming Championships for the 11th time in 12 years, winning
the Gippsland Swimming Championships for the 12th year,
continuing to place in the top 10 at Victorian State Championships and
medalling at the National Age Championships were recalled and celebrated
along with individual and team achievements. 14 year old Georgia Tsebelis was awarded the Kathleen Froud Memorial Trophy as the Club Champion for the season. Georgia’s point score accumulated through outstanding swimming from local through to National level saw her take out the award for the second session in a row. Erin Roberts, Trent Morrow, Alex Tsebelis, Bridget Cain, Riley Akers, Ashleigh Mihaly, Mikayla Underwood, Elayna Pistrin and Lincoln Ingravalle were awarded the Coach’s Awards for excellence in training. Ten year old Georgia Moon was presented with the Loy Yang Power Encouragement Award and the First Year Swimmer with Potential went to ten year old Lauren Akers. Philip Blunt (15 years) was named Traralgon’s most successful swimmer in the local Gippsland fixture.
Traralgon’s Age Group Champions were named: (7 years and under) Jasmin
Underwood and Benjamin Fleming (8 years) Chance Doultree and Elayna
Pistrin (9 Years) Oscar Harry and Bridget Cain. (10 years) Alex Tsebelis
and Georgia Moon (11 years) Jasmine Doultree and Thomas Fleming (12
years) Erin Roberts and Caiden Gill (13 years) Georgia Tsebelis and Ian
Melrose (14 years) Taylah Willaton and Trent Morrow (15 years) Nicole
Moon and Philip Blunt (16 years) Shae Haney and Jordan Radosavljevic (17
years and over) Stephanie Morgan and Ben Geard.
